Our top 5 tips to make your stationary greener…
- Use the electronic catalogue to select your items – this saves the printing of 1000’s of catalogues every year.
- Buy Green – use the ‘green’ index to choose the green alternative to your usually purchases where possible.
- Make your order stack up! By ordering a large number of items all at once, rather than just a few items every couple of days, you're helping to reduce the number of time the vans need to come to you. Saving fuel!
- Use your purchasing card, rather than via a purchase order this reduced the paper and man hours needed to process your orders.
- Do you have stationery your department no longer needs; why not advertise it on the notice board. Just because your department no longer uses it, it may be of use somewhere else in the university – better than just throwing it away.
